CCC Materials

 Collection
Identifier: SHL161
Abstract

The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) was one of the Franklin D. Roosevelt’s New Deal programs, designed to conserve the nation’s natural resources and to provide jobs for the unemployed young men. Collection contains copies of materials related to the CCC activities in the region.

Dates: 1934-1990

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) Collection

 Collection
Identifier: SHL132
Abstract

The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) was a government work relief program that ran from 1933 to 1942. Collection consists of materials related to the work of CCC enrollees in the Klamath Basin.

Dates: 1933-2006

Walter Runyan CCC Camp "Swinford Springs" Collection

 Collection
Identifier: SHL114
Abstract

The Civilian Conservation Corps (CCC) was one of the New Deal programs created by President Franklin Delano Roosevelt to provide relief and a speedy recovery from the Great Depression by employing millions of young men in manual labor projects. Collection contains a folder with materials related to the CCC Swinford Springs Co 1907-D.G.7 camp.

Dates: 1935
